For people interested in getting the FP10/30x/D1 as MIDI controllers and which either don't support continuos pedaling or multiple pedal units (or both things), I've found an adaptor that allows using 3 pedal units as long as they connect with a one single jack like the one from Studiologic SLP3-D

I haven't tried it yet but I emailed the company that manufactures this module (Poland) and they confirmed it would work for 2 pedal units like Fatar VFP2-10 Stereo (tested) couldn't confirm about the SLP3-D though.

Price is 49€ and you get full pedalling features no matter what the controller is, I'm not linked to the company in any way, here the link:

Concept is very similar if not identical to the other one (US based) found on PW forum, only more expensive:
